Eyes facing each other.
Li Zhao's face was cold, making no attempt to conceal the imposing aura of someone in a superior position.
"The rules of Shuiyue Nunnery actually allow you to show your face in the streets and flaunt your wealth so openly..."
Xue Sui lowered his eyes and composed himself, his eyes calm and unwavering beneath his hood. Meeting the cold gaze, he clasped his hands together and bowed slightly.
“My grandmother is seriously ill and her condition is difficult to cure. I am very worried and have come to the market to get some medicinal herbs. I am going back home to serve her medicine.”
"Ha." Li Zhao sneered, "Those who live outside the secular world should be free from worldly desires, yet you are so eager for worldly things?"
"Although monks have severed worldly ties, they dare not forget filial piety and human ethics."
Li Zhao's lips curled into a cold, emotionless smile. Instead of easing the atmosphere, the smile only added to the chilling feeling.
"Dare not or forget? I see you've forgotten it all. You used to be ignorant of hierarchy and manners. Now it seems you're becoming even more ignorant of etiquette."
"Wow—"
These words are already extremely harsh.
A collective gasp filled the air.
His Highness the Crown Prince actually spoke such unkind words to a nun in the street, especially to a woman with whom he had a rumored affair...
Countless gazes swept over Xue Sui, filled with fear, curiosity, and schadenfreude...
The soldiers from the Five Cities Garrison standing guard exchanged a glance.
Xiao Zhao clenched her fists in anger, almost unable to contain herself.
Xue Sui simply lowered her head even further, her hood completely obscuring her eyebrows and eyes.
“His Highness the Crown Prince is right. This humble nun has acted inappropriately and will certainly reflect on her mistakes upon returning home.”
Li Zhao chuckled, his gaze lingering on her pale face for a moment.
"With your troublemaking nature, what ideas could you possibly come up with?"
His tone was harsh, carrying an almost merciless scrutiny, as if he were weighing an object.
The surrounding air was oppressive.
"That's enough." Li Zhao's hand, hidden beneath the wide sleeves of his cloak, moved extremely slightly. He took a deep, almost imperceptible breath of the cold air, lowered the curtain, and silently shut his frosty, handsome face behind the wind and snow, leaving only a cold voice devoid of emotion.
"An ungrateful wretch like that, I can't be bothered with him. Let's go."
The coachman cracked the whip, and the black carriage started moving again, carrying the Eastern Palace guards away.
All that remained were the ambiguous gazes of the onlookers.
Xue Sui remained where he was, head bowed, motionless.
The shadow of the hood concealed her entire expression.
After a moment, she slowly bent down, naturally straightening her hem which had been ruffled by the cold wind. Without hesitation, she gripped the bamboo basket handle and whispered to Xiao Zhao, "Let's go."
The master and servant walked on in silence.
On the streets, there was no attempt to conceal the discussions and whispers.
"See that? That's the sixth daughter of the Xue family who became a nun! She's been a troublemaker since she was little, and she's very annoying."
"Didn't everyone say she was favored by the Crown Prince? How come she was scolded like this in the street?"
"What blue eyes? That's a joke..."
"She's probably still restless after becoming a nun, trying to climb the social ladder by relying on our past relationship..."
"A monk who doesn't focus on chanting scriptures but insists on currying favor with important people deserves it..."
The comments were like tiny icicles, densely packed and pricking my back.
Xiao Zhao's eyes reddened with anger, and she tried to turn around and yell at him several times, but Xue Sui calmly stopped her each time.
She pulled her cloak tighter, gripped the basket on her arm even more tightly, and walked faster.
Snow blankets the long street, old friends are strangers on the road.
But how could outsiders know what turbulent undercurrents and unspoken longings lay hidden beneath this frozen, snow-covered surface...

Xue Mansion.
Inside Shou'an Hall, the aroma of medicine wafted through the air.
The clamor, cries, and shouts of soldiers on the street became blurred and distant through the high walls and courtyards...
Third Madam Qian paced back and forth by the warm couch, glancing worriedly out the window every now and then, then looking at the sleeping Old Madam Cui with her eyes closed, and complaining in a low voice.
"What's going on now? They can't even let people have peace at the end of the year. Arresting people like they're ransacking homes, the whole city is in chaos..."
The Five Cities Garrison was arresting people everywhere, and the city gates were heavily guarded, hindering the flow of goods. The Qian family's business was also affected, resulting in considerable losses. Considering the Xue family's current precarious situation, she felt even more uneasy and restless.
When one is rich and powerful, their home is always bustling with visitors.
Once power is lost, everyone will push the wall down, and life will be difficult.
Xue Yuelou, sitting at the foot of the couch with a hand warmer in her arms, frowned upon hearing this and said in a low voice, "I heard that His Highness Prince Duan was ordered to quell the rumors... but this commotion is too frightening. I wonder how many families will live in fear. How can we live in this world?"
Xue Sui sat on a low stool by the couch, stirring the medicine without pausing, as if the commotion had nothing to do with her.
“Grandmother is frail and easily disturbed. Matters outside are handled by the court and government. Our duty is to guard the inner quarters and serve her medicine.”
Startled by the voices, Old Mrs. Cui's eyelids twitched slightly.
His cloudy gaze slowly settled on Xue Sui's calm profile.
"Sixth Sister... is right..."
After a serious illness, the old lady was a little weak, but the clear understanding of the world still shone in her eyes, which had seen through the vicissitudes of life.
"The wind is howling and the snow is raging outside... Let's just stay home and live our own lives... It's best to stay out of the spotlight right now... cough cough..."
Mrs. Qian quickly stepped forward to pat the old lady's back and soothe her.
"Grandma, drink your medicine. Sixth Sister personally oversaw the brewing..."
The medicinal aroma blurred Xue Sui's features.
She scooped up a spoonful of warm medicine, carefully blew on it to cool it down, and then gently brought it to the old lady's lips.
Jinshu stepped forward and helped the old lady up.
The old lady took a sip of her drink, and after her breathing had calmed down, she suddenly grasped Xue Sui's hand. Her eyes were cloudy but urgent, filled with a complex worry.
“Be extremely careful with the blessing ceremony at Baohua Hall… Don’t touch anything there… Those people behind that door are ruthless and heartless…” Xue Sui looked up at the old woman.
When she was a child in the Xue family, her grandmother was mostly distant and cold towards her.
At this moment, the Xue family is facing many changes, and her words of advice at her sickbed reveal a touch of genuine worry.
She nodded slightly, her voice becoming even softer.
"Granddaughter understands. Grandmother, please rest assured."

Prince Duan's Mansion, Tingyu Pavilion.
The air was filled with the delicate fragrance of agarwood, making the room feel like springtime.
The warm fragrance wafted through the air, shielding us from the wind, snow, and bitter cold outside.
Princess Ruihe moved gracefully, presenting Li Huan with a cup of freshly brewed pre-rain Longjing tea. Her demeanor was gentle, and her eyes conveyed just the right amount of admiration and concern.
"Second brother, you work hard on national affairs, but you must take care of your health. Have some hot tea to warm yourself up."
Her voice was so soft it could melt water.
Li Huan took the teacup and placed it on the table. His gaze lingered on her meticulously made-up face for a moment, and the corners of his lips slightly lifted.
"Yu Ning is so thoughtful."
Although his tone was gentle, it carried a subtle sense of detachment.
"The princess takes care of all the household affairs, so you don't need to do them yourself... Young lady, instead of sitting here idly, why don't you go and join in the fun with the princess..."
"Second brother..." Ruihe called out, as if to say something.
Li Huan lowered his head to avoid her gaze, took a sip of tea, and turned to Liu Yin, who was standing below him.
"Alright. Go to the inner courtyard and speak with the Princess. I have some state affairs to discuss with Mr. Liu."
Ruihe glanced at Liu Yin, looking somewhat aggrieved, but still put on a bright smile and curtsied.
"Yes, Yu Ning takes her leave. Second brother, don't overwork yourself, take care of your health."
Li Huan nodded without saying a word.
After Princess Ruihe left reluctantly, Liu Yin immediately stepped forward, his gaze seemingly unintentionally sweeping over the direction where Li Yuning had disappeared.
"Your Highness, the urgent secret report from the Longyou army has arrived. Everything is ready, awaiting Your Highness's command."
Li Huan frowned deeply. "How is the defense deployment in the capital region?"
Liu Yin cupped his hands in greeting, bowed, and reported in a very low voice.
"Everything is under control. The Five Cities Garrison is acting in accordance with orders and has detained 371 people for singing and discussing nursery rhymes. Among them, 89 are involved in the 'Old Mausoleum Swamp' and have all been transferred to the Ministry of Justice for rigorous interrogation. They are sure to get some useful information out of them..."
He paused, lowering his voice even further.
"As Your Highness secretly ordered, I have increased the number of sentries at Shuiyue Nunnery and kept a close watch on it. However, so far, Miss Xue and her entourage have not shown any abnormalities."
Li Huan paused slightly with his fingertips, a faint smile playing on his lips.
“She always acts with meticulous care. If we were to be easily caught red-handed, it would be a waste of the fact that I… value her so highly.”
"Yes. This woman is meticulous and unpredictable. After returning to the capital from the Old Mausoleum, she was involved in all sorts of incidents, whether openly or covertly, including the assassination at the Western Hills Palace, the Ping Le case, the Xiao Jing case, and the military supplies case. All signs indicate that even if she is not an imperial envoy, she is undoubtedly a core remnant of the Old Mausoleum..."
Liu Yin suddenly lowered his voice as he spoke.
"Now that the Crown Prince is eager to sever ties with her and publicly humiliates her, she is most vulnerable and easily exposed. If we can find any clues and obtain tokens or evidence of her secret communication with the Old Mausoleum, we could... deliver a fatal blow to her and the Crown Prince at a crucial moment, either forcing them to submit or... completely eliminating any future threat..."
Li Huan did not answer immediately, but turned his gaze to the window.
On Yingyue Lake, the pavilion in the center of the lake is covered with thick snow, and under the hazy sky, it looks like a lurking beast.
He admired the unusual scenery, as if watching prey struggling in a net.
After a long pause, he slowly and deliberately began to speak.
"The net is cast, the fish are in the trap. No rush, wait a little longer. Let her lose her composure on her own; don't alert her. Also—"
He paused, his expression suddenly hardening.
"She is my woman, her life must not be taken..."
Liu Yin's body trembled slightly, and he bowed his head in agreement.
Li Huan frowned and waved his hand.
Liu Yin bowed respectfully and took his leave, leaving Li Huan alone in the warm pavilion.
After sitting quietly for a moment, he strolled to the antique shelf and took down a sandalwood box.
Inside was a sachet that had long since faded.
The stitches are fine and dense, exuding a delicate and elegant fragrance of orchids.
That was a calming sachet that Xue Sui sewed for him when she was in the mansion.
At that time, she was still his concubine, with her head bowed and eyes lowered, gentle and obedient, like the finest white porcelain, which he could paint at will.
He thought she was just a beautiful but shallow illegitimate daughter, unaware that she harbored such deep hatred and such heavy secrets.
The period during which he was deceived by her and used as a springboard for revenge was the greatest shame and failure of his life...
Unexpectedly, she stabbed him in the back and abandoned him; the hatred, however, was hard to swallow.
Like this sachet, over the years, the spices inside have long since dissipated, but the lingering fragrance remains deeply etched in my memory...
This gave rise to a lingering attachment and possessiveness towards that false tenderness that was once readily available but is now out of reach, a feeling that even he himself loathed.
-
Outside the window, a slender figure stood frozen in the shadows.
Li Yuning, who had just "forgotten" to take the hand warmer and turned back, took in Li Huan's words, "She is my woman," and the look in his eyes as he stared at the sachet.
A bone-chilling cold shot from the soles of my feet to the top of my head.
Her heart was pounding, and her hands and feet were ice-cold.
A tremendous sense of crisis and jealousy began to fester.
